2016 Making Policy Public Set

Kit 2016 Making Policy Public Set

This special set features all four of our 2016 Making Policy Public collaborations at 25% off! 

Inside the set:

– A Fair Chance, a guide to help formerly incarcerated people understand their rights under the Fair Chance Act
It’s Not Just Personal, a resource guide for students, activists, & administrators to their rights guaranteed by Title IX & the Clery Act
What Does It Mean To Live In My Own Place?, a guide to help people with I/DD understand their rights and options, and address their questions on living independently
Your School, Your Choice!, a multilingual, step-by-by guide explaining the enrollment process for New York City public high schools
